Sr Staff Software Engineer, Security jobs in United States
cer-icon
Apply on Employer Site
company-logo

Ambiq · 1 day ago

Sr Staff Software Engineer, Security

Ambiq Micro Inc. is a leading provider of ultra-low-power semiconductor solutions focused on enabling intelligence everywhere. The Senior Staff Software Engineer, Security will develop and support the Trustzone-based Trusted Execution Environment for Ambiq’s SoCs, collaborating with various teams to ensure security and compliance in embedded systems.

Consumer ElectronicsInternet of ThingsManufacturingSemiconductor
check
Growth Opportunities
badNo H1Bnote

Responsibilities

Enable Trusted Execution Environments (TEE) support on Ambiq’s Trustzone enabled Apollo and Atomiq family of products
Take reference Trusted Firmware for Microcontroller (TF-m) implementation from ARM and adapt it to suit the specifics of Ambiq’s Trustzone implementation
Drive necessary Secure BootROM software updates, laying the foundation for TEE and implement necessary elements required for TF-m
Help drive SDK infrastructure and architectural changes to support Trustzone enabled systems
Spearhead Ambiq's compliance efforts by supporting industry-leading security certifications like ARM Platform Security Architecture (PSA)
Work closely with Alpha customers to ensure seamless integration of TF-m by testing and verifying its functionality in customer builds
Work closely with the SQA and System Test team to help define and implement test cases for security deliverables to ensure full coverage

Qualification

Embedded software developmentEmbedded securityARM Trusted FirmwareCryptographyTrustZoneSecure BootIoT security conceptsARM Platform Security ArchitectureEmbedded CTask managementProblem-solving skillsTeam collaboration

Required

A Bachelor's of Science or Master's in Electrical Engineering, Computer Engineering, or Computer Science
10+ years of experience developing embedded software for real-time environments (bare metal and RTOS)
At least 5 years working on embedded security, cryptography, trustzone and secure boot
Solid understanding & Proven ability to port and support ARM Trusted Firmware for Microcontrollers (TF-M)
Understanding of security implications for the embedded systems, and experience with IoT security concepts (TrustZone, Root of Trust, Secure Boot, Secure Update)
Familiarity and prior experience with ARM Platform Security Architecture (PSA), ARM Trustzone for microcontrollers, cryptographic algorithms/protocols, and ARM Cryptocell
Expertise in embedded C and assembly language, particularly for system initialization
Familiarity with at least one MCU IDE on Windows from ARM/Keil, IAR, Eclipse, or others
The candidate must be able to independently manage assigned tasks, prioritize workload, and meet deadlines with minimal supervision
Proactive problem-solving skills and the ability to seek clarification when needed are essential
Experience in prioritizing tasks and managing workflow for oneself and potentially others in the future
Ability to delegate effectively and keep projects on track to achieve desired outcomes
Must be currently authorized to work in the United States for any employer. We do not sponsor or take over sponsorship of employment visas (now or in the future) for this role

Company

Ambiq

twittertwittertwitter
company-logo
Ambiq® was founded in 2010 on the simple yet powerful notion that extremely low-power semiconductors are the key to the future of electronics.

Funding

Current Stage
Public Company
Total Funding
$387.13M
Key Investors
Q Venture PartnersOUP (Osage University Partners)Kleiner Perkins
2025-07-30IPO
2023-09-12Series Unknown· $83.22M
2022-02-11Series Unknown· $44.81M

Leadership Team

leader-logo
Fumihide Esaka
Chief Executive Officer
linkedin
leader-logo
Scott Hanson
Founder and CTO
linkedin
Company data provided by crunchbase